"Dave's Dream" B-29 Airplane and Crew

The original crew of "Dave's Dream," the B-29 airplane which dropped the first atomic bomb on Bikini Island, in front of the plane at Truax Field during a homecoming tour. Last person on the right in military uniform is pilot Major Woodrow Swancutt, Wisconsin Rapids native and former University of Wisconsin student. Last person on the right (in civilian clothes) is Dick Johnson, former college roommate of Swancutt and chairman of the Waupaca reception committee, who will take the crew to that city's veterans' homecoming celebration. |

Published in the "Wisconsin State Journal" on August 18, 1946. Original caption reads, "The original crew of "Dave's Dream" which dropped the first atomic bomb on Bikini are shown before their ship after it landed at Truax Field Saturday. Left to right, back row, are Technical Sgt. Jack W. Cothron, Gadsden, Ala.; Capt. Paul Scenschar [sic], Rock Springs, Wyo.; Maj. William B. Adams, San Bernadino, Calif.;. Maj. H. H. Wood, Bordentown, N. J., and Maj. Woodrow Swancutt, Wisconsin Rapids. Bottom row, left to right, are, Lieut. Robert Glenn, Anderson, S. C.; 'Corp. Herbert Lyons, Decatur, Ill., and Corp. Roland Modlin, Franklin, W. Va. [sic] At the right talking to Swancutt is Dick Johnson, former roommate of the B-29 pilot, and chairman of the Waupaca reception committee, who will take the crew to that city's veterans' homecoming celebration." per a 2/1/12 email from Shawn Keech, an ancestor of Roland Modlin, he was from Franklin, Virginia not WV per a 5/27/13 email from Dave Becker, the name Schenschar should be spelled Chenchar. Mr. Becker is the grandson of Paul Chenchar. |
